89.92 percent of the population in 61283 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 73.49 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 4.65 percent of the residents in 61283 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.80 members with about 2.54 cars available per household.
An estimate of 80.07 percent of the residents in 61283 has some form of health insurance. 41.35 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 48.95 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 61283 would have to travel an average of 18.94 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Morrison Community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 61283, Tampico, Illinois.

As of , an estimate of 1,671 residents live in 61283 with a median age of 35.8 years. 28.25 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 16.28 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 42.72 percent of the residents in 61283 is currently married, and 18.65 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 61283 is $5,364.58.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 61283 is approximately $763. The median household spends about 14.22 percent of their income on housing.
